OpenAI's Sora arrived in November 2025 with considerable momentum. The invitation-only launch strategy and the technology's capacity to generate strikingly lifelike videos created immediate demand. Users could upload their faces and voices, enabling others to create deepfakes featuring them in virtually any scenario. Yet this week's announcement that OpenAI would shut down the application merely six months into operation signals the end of what many had viewed as a potential challenger to established social platforms.

For researchers tracking the proliferation of AI-generated content, the closure brought relief. Sora functioned as a consolidated platform merging social media's engagement mechanics with generative AI's capacity to produce persuasive fabricated videos. The combination proved potent: within months, the service became a major source of warzone disinformation and an avalanche of synthetic content that inundated researchers, journalists, fact-checkers, law enforcement, and ordinary people with verification requests.

Yet Sora's failure carries broader implications for the technology sector and its trillion-dollar AI enterprises. Understanding what went wrong illuminates critical vulnerabilities in the current approach to artificial intelligence deployment.

Why Sora failed

OpenAI's wager that combining artificial intelligence with social media dynamics would generate substantial profits proved miscalculated. Several structural problems emerged:

  1. Conventional social platforms shift content creation costs and labor onto users; Sora bore all expenses for video generation internally. Daily video production alone reportedly consumed $15 million in computational resources, with no evident route to financial sustainability.
  2. Despite initial signup constraints, user engagement deteriorated rapidly across successive months as novelty dissipated. The pattern mirrors typical behavior: after exchanging a few entertaining videos, interest evaporates.
  3. Harmful content surfaced with alarming frequency following the platform's debut. Documented cases ranged from fabricated military incidents in Gaza to merchandise designs referencing Epstein Island marketed toward children. This negative publicity created legal and reputational exposure for the company. Generating millions of videos daily exposed OpenAI to substantial liability risks and societal harms spanning child exploitation material to financial scams.

Meanwhile, established social networks face their own deluge of synthetic material—from trivial content like Shrimp Jesus to genuinely dangerous categories including child sexual abuse material, non-consensual intimate imagery, wartime disinformation, and fraudulent schemes.

Sora's collapse and the tepid reception to comparable systems like Meta's Vibes demonstrate a crucial lesson: audiences possess finite tolerance thresholds and ultimately abandon platforms through their choices. The evidence suggests that platforms built exclusively around synthetic content harm both public welfare and financial performance.

A learning moment

The moment has arrived—overdue, in fact—for technology companies, whether emerging AI specialists or established social media operators, to address these challenges systematically. Drawing on extensive academic and professional experience, several actionable measures exist for immediate implementation.

For AI content generators

  1. Embed content credentials (C2PA) into all AI-generated material. These cryptographically-verified labels communicate information about content origins to viewers and hosting platforms.
  2. Incorporate imperceptible watermarks across all output as supplementary verification, facilitating later identification (such as Google's SynthID approach).
  3. Reinforce safeguards governing user inputs and generated outputs to obstruct creation of prohibited or dangerous material.

For social media platforms

  1. Recognize content credentials and watermarks, clearly marking all synthetic material on their services using a labeling system analogous to nutritional information on packaged food—providing information without making value judgments.
  2. Furnish users with mechanisms to exclude synthetic content from their feeds, mirroring existing controls for blocking accounts or filtering content categories.
  3. Construct platforms with the foundational purpose of facilitating genuine human interaction rather than extracting monetary value from every unit of user attention.

For US policymakers

  1. Establish mandatory implementation of the safeguards and guardrails outlined above.
  2. Clarify that Section 230 protections do not extend to harms generated by AI systems themselves, distinguishing them from user-contributed content eligible for statutory protection.
  3. Enact federal legislation—following Denmark's recent precedent—establishing consumer rights to their own likenesses as a mechanism against fraud, disinformation, and non-consensual intimate imagery.

Should established social platforms and the broader technology industry disregard Sora's demise and mounting public frustration with synthetic content proliferation, they risk duplicating OpenAI's expensive miscalculation.
